Transaction cfaecb9b403770e67307a820adfb92afe2a030798a80db1a23f128f33ce4a0fb
1 Input
1 Output
-
cfaecb9b403770e67307a820adfb92afe2a030798a80db1a23f128f33ce4a0fb:0
- value
- 2866580
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ef8f57224d8d871e6b901f0b6651ba1617e4f9cc
- address
- bc1qa784wgjd3kr3u6usru9kv5d6zct7f7wv60uc5r